тонкие вопросы с Х-сервером
Модераторы: Olej, adminn, vikos
- Olej
- Писатель
- Сообщения: 21338
- Зарегистрирован: 24 сен 2011, 14:22
- Откуда: Харьков
- Контактная информация:
Re: тонкие вопросы с Х-сервером
2 из 3-х вариантов (кроме мультисита) покрыты.
Теперь остаётся только проанализировать Xorg.conf, которые я, конечно, сохранил для того и другого случая, чтобы кроить конфигурации Xorg а). без нужды GUI конфигуратора + б). для видеокарт любого типа, не только NVIDIA (из числа тех, которые "согласятся" совместно запускаться!, что как я помню по предыдущим опытам, бывает далеко не всегда и далеко не со всеми).
Теперь остаётся только проанализировать Xorg.conf, которые я, конечно, сохранил для того и другого случая, чтобы кроить конфигурации Xorg а). без нужды GUI конфигуратора + б). для видеокарт любого типа, не только NVIDIA (из числа тех, которые "согласятся" совместно запускаться!, что как я помню по предыдущим опытам, бывает далеко не всегда и далеко не со всеми).
- Olej
- Писатель
- Сообщения: 21338
- Зарегистрирован: 24 сен 2011, 14:22
- Откуда: Харьков
- Контактная информация:
Re: тонкие вопросы с Х-сервером
Из мелочей:Olej писал(а): Из подручного мусора вполне достаточно можно сверстать для всех таких экспериментов:
- NVIDIA GT 520 (Asus Silent исполнение) - 2-х головая (D-sub + DVI) ... (хот она у меня была поставлена для матричных суперскалярных вычислений CUDA, но и тут пригодилась)... - вот такое что-то ... бюджетное решение, <$60;
- спромогся я сегодня, съездил в магазин, купил переходник DVI->D-sub + кабель DVI ... кабель на почти $15
Да, как-то "неадекватно" получается: подходящий для таких дел (и к мультисит, предполагаю, тоже) видео адаптер за $60 + к нему $15 на кабель
Сегодня попробовал тот же цирк с переходником DVI->D-sub - за $3.
Всё то же самое, по работе всё ОК
- Olej
- Писатель
- Сообщения: 21338
- Зарегистрирован: 24 сен 2011, 14:22
- Откуда: Харьков
- Контактная информация:
Re: тонкие вопросы с Х-сервером
Теперь к мультиситам
Если я уже рядом коснулся вопросов денег, то остановимся на этом в 2 слова:
- если нам нужно 2 раб. места, то разница выливается в то, что нам вместо одного системного блока ($200) нужно видеокарту подходящую за $60 (я не считаю, что в 2-х системных блоках должны быть тоже хоть какие видеокарты, но они могут быть "на борту")...
- если считать, что "бюджетное" компьютерное рабочее место - $300 ($200 системный блок + $100 монитор + $50 прочее ... коврик для мышки), то 2 - $600, при организации мультисит - ~$450 за 2 рабочих места, экономим $150.
- если нужно 4 раб. места - $1200, с мультисит - $870 : экономим $30 - >30% ... ~1/3; для работ, например, по бухучёту, диспетчеров, документообороту... - это совершенно приемлемое решение, а CPU нынешних хватит для обслуживания таких работников не 4-х, а 40-ка
Теперь дальше, по предыдущим картинкам от NVIDIA:
- 1 Х-сервер, в котором в Xorg.conf будет 2 лайаута, каждый из которых будет использовать совершенно свой комплект (в настройках): экран + клавиатура + мышка (вариант того, что дают настройки NVIDIA);
- 2 Х-сервера, каждый из которых настраивается своим Xorg.conf на использование своего комплекта: экран + клавиатура + мышка (вариант того, что я делал с Х-серверами раньше в этой теме).
А почему бы и нет?Olej писал(а): Насколько я знаю, народные умельцы уже стали на этом зарабатывать, устанавливая офисному планктону 1 компьютер на четверых
Если я уже рядом коснулся вопросов денег, то остановимся на этом в 2 слова:
- если нам нужно 2 раб. места, то разница выливается в то, что нам вместо одного системного блока ($200) нужно видеокарту подходящую за $60 (я не считаю, что в 2-х системных блоках должны быть тоже хоть какие видеокарты, но они могут быть "на борту")...
- если считать, что "бюджетное" компьютерное рабочее место - $300 ($200 системный блок + $100 монитор + $50 прочее ... коврик для мышки), то 2 - $600, при организации мультисит - ~$450 за 2 рабочих места, экономим $150.
- если нужно 4 раб. места - $1200, с мультисит - $870 : экономим $30 - >30% ... ~1/3; для работ, например, по бухучёту, диспетчеров, документообороту... - это совершенно приемлемое решение, а CPU нынешних хватит для обслуживания таких работников не 4-х, а 40-ка
Теперь дальше, по предыдущим картинкам от NVIDIA:
В принципе, только сейчас увидел, что под мультисит можно по-разному сконфигурировать:Olej писал(а): Вот что мы наблюдаем при такой работе 2-х мониторов:Х-сервер - один!Код: Выделить всё
[olej@nvidia 03]$ ps ahx | grep Xorg 3742 tty7 Ss+ 0:17 /usr/bin/Xorg :0 -br -verbose -auth /var/run/gdm/auth-for-gdm-F0Xygf/database 4556 pts/13 S+ 0:00 grep --color=auto Xorg
- 1 Х-сервер, в котором в Xorg.conf будет 2 лайаута, каждый из которых будет использовать совершенно свой комплект (в настройках): экран + клавиатура + мышка (вариант того, что дают настройки NVIDIA);
- 2 Х-сервера, каждый из которых настраивается своим Xorg.conf на использование своего комплекта: экран + клавиатура + мышка (вариант того, что я делал с Х-серверами раньше в этой теме).
- Olej
- Писатель
- Сообщения: 21338
- Зарегистрирован: 24 сен 2011, 14:22
- Откуда: Харьков
- Контактная информация:
Re: тонкие вопросы с Х-сервером
И ещё, пока я не начал экспериментировать с мультиситами, оченно мне интересно стало: а нельзя ли для этого цирка использовать вот такие игрушки: Это Cordless Logitech S520.Olej писал(а):Теперь к мультиситам
...
будет использовать совершенно свой комплект (в настройках): экран + клавиатура + мышка
Но не именно такую, а любую из этого типа оборудования (эту модель я выбрал только потому, что это то, что я знаю - эта штука у меня к ноутбуку прикручена, на дух не переношу ноутбучную клавиатуру ).
Может кто может сразу подсказать, чтоб я не рыскал по просторам интернет:
- можно ли несколько (2, 4, ...) Cordless использовать совместно? т.е. не передерутся они на связи со своим ... блочком подключения, или кто он там?
- кстати, что там у Cordless за физическая среда связи? что за несущая?
- можно ли несколько USB-комплектов Cordless подключить к компьютеру? т.е. не к USB-разъёму, там всё можно , а сможет ли драйвер устройства различать экземпляры?
Весело выглядело бы: сидят 4 юзера, каждый со своим Cordless играется...
- Olej
- Писатель
- Сообщения: 21338
- Зарегистрирован: 24 сен 2011, 14:22
- Откуда: Харьков
- Контактная информация:
Re: тонкие вопросы с Х-сервером
Я просто балдею от уровня интеллекта продавцов (наших, не наших, не важно ... у всех одинаково):Olej писал(а): - кстати, что там у Cordless за физическая среда связи? что за несущая?
- это уже общий кризис уровня ... всей цивилизации.Среда передачи
Беспроводная
Проверил дальность досягаемости своей мышки на среде "Беспроводная" (потому как видел где-то в отзывах нарекания): в пределах самого дальнего угла моей комнаты + в пределах моего зрения, пока видел курсор на экране - не менее 3м.
- Olej
- Писатель
- Сообщения: 21338
- Зарегистрирован: 24 сен 2011, 14:22
- Откуда: Харьков
- Контактная информация:
Re: тонкие вопросы с Х-сервером
Для того, чтобы разговор был конкретный, вернёмся на шаг назад, и я покажу версии драйвера и tools NVIDIA, ... я уже напоролся в публикациях на значительные отличия.Olej писал(а):А это уже режим "Separate X screen..."
- Вложения
-
- NV5.png (107.96 КБ) 11834 просмотра
- Olej
- Писатель
- Сообщения: 21338
- Зарегистрирован: 24 сен 2011, 14:22
- Откуда: Харьков
- Контактная информация:
Re: тонкие вопросы с Х-сервером
Начнём смотреть: кто, что и когда написал по этому поводу (ссылки может повторятся с теми, что уже было, но это не страшно):Olej писал(а):Теперь к мультиситам
1. Multiseat или один компьютер на двоих (HOW-TO), 4 Февраля 2009
Попутно там возникают имена Х-серверов (выделены мной)
Позже нужно будет обязательно вернуться к этому и посмотреть!Ещё хочу заметить, что данным способом можно настроить не только Xgl-сервер, но также и другие: Xephyr и Xnest, нужно только установить требуемые пакеты и слегка поправить скрипты.
2.
Поддубный Виталий, Инструкция по настройке Multiseat
3.Принцип действия таков: сначала стартует основной Xсервер, а поверх него стартуют
несколько сеансов Xephyrсервера.
Создание 3D Multiseat на основе debian, 15.06.2008
4.
Multiseat Configuration/Xephyr
5.
Dual-seat X using a single dual-head card
6.
Multiseat in Ubuntu 9.04, June 18, 2009
- Olej
- Писатель
- Сообщения: 21338
- Зарегистрирован: 24 сен 2011, 14:22
- Откуда: Харьков
- Контактная информация:
Re: тонкие вопросы с Х-сервером
Так привык за 2 дня к 2-м мониторам, что даже не представляю, как теперь вернуться обратноOlej писал(а): 2. подобная задача (несколько мониторов, но комплект ввода один и пользователь один), но мониторы являются независимыми, на них может выполняться разные приложения, делаться разные задачи:
Подключение второго монитора или телевизора в GNU/Linux
- Olej
- Писатель
- Сообщения: 21338
- Зарегистрирован: 24 сен 2011, 14:22
- Откуда: Харьков
- Контактная информация:
Re: тонкие вопросы с Х-сервером
Работа по написанию ... - шла, шла ... и немного приостановилась, в связи с коррекцией вот этого: проект книги: "Модули ядра Linux". Для меня то - куда важнее!dmitriev писал(а):Но вы в долгий ящик не откладывайте, а то увлечетесь другими темами, а эта подвиснет.
Но ... постояла и снова пошла , так что в скорости выкину.
- Olej
- Писатель
- Сообщения: 21338
- Зарегистрирован: 24 сен 2011, 14:22
- Откуда: Харьков
- Контактная информация:
Re: тонкие вопросы с Х-сервером
dmitriev, и все, кого интересуют такие эксперименты: всё, что касается запуска нескольких Х-серверов, запуска под этими Х-серверами отдельных WM - всё это я подчистил и вынес в отдельную тему: несколько X11 со своими WM.Olej писал(а):Но ... постояла и снова пошла , так что в скорости выкину.dmitriev писал(а):Но вы в долгий ящик не откладывайте, а то увлечетесь другими темами, а эта подвиснет.
Чтобы не сваливать всё в кучу в этой и так перегруженной теме.
Дальнейшие те вопросы, если будет нужда, давайте обсуждать там.
Точно так же, вскорости, я думаю, нужно собрать в отдельную новую тему всё, что выяснилось по вопросу "Удалённый запуск Х-клиентов".
А эта тема пусть остаётся - для описания экспериментов ... по 2-м экранам, мультиситу, ... ещё какая придурь в голову придёт.
Кто сейчас на конференции
Сейчас этот форум просматривают: нет зарегистрированных пользователей и 4 гостя